#d001c2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d001c2 is composed of 81.6% red, 0.4% green and 76.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 99.5% magenta, 6.7% yellow and 18.4% black. It has a hue angle of 304.1 degrees, a saturation of 99% and a lightness of 41%. #d001c2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ff02ff with #a10085. Closest websafe color is: #cc00cc.

#d001c2 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d001c2 has RGB values of R:208, G:1, B:194 and CMYK values of C:0, M:1, Y:0.07, K:0.18. Its decimal value is 13631938.

Shades and Tints of #d001c2
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d000c is the darkest color, while #fff8ff is the lightest one.

Tones of #d001c2
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#70616f is the less saturated color, while #d001c2 is the most saturated one.
